Bakhai Takes Action Over Lammas Park

10.45.00am BST (GMT +0100) Tue 10th Jul 2007

Nigel Bakhai campaigning in Ealing Southall

Nigel Bakhai is campainging hard for residents across all of Ealing Southall

Nigel Bakhai, the local resident standing for the Liberal Democrat in the Ealing Southall by-election, is calling on Ealing Council to take action to improve Lammas Park.

"Lammas Park is a special area for local people, but the damaged and uneven paths in the park become full of water when it rains heavily - as it has been so often recently," says Nigel Bakhai.

"I am now pressing the council to stop neglecting this problem and to give us a properly maintained park. Ealing Council must also do a better job in future of removing dumped rubbish from the park."
